Block 1,015,326
Block Hash
de453433076108a8b11595fa32570db8a4c706194fbb56be122059b832
ddabee
Previous Block Hash
91dafc37bc2031d37ff70f0d7343c173b2017d9228a414872438e62696 9ad57f
Mined
Transactions
2
Difficulty
40.16 M
Size
397 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
134,219.61555605
PEPE